NOW SQQOO 5 GAL ONLY OS/ PAIL RUSTOVER PAINT COMPANY 516 Calico Avenue Portage, Michigan 49002 Shippensburg Holstein Show Selects Winners SHIPPENSBURG (Cumber land Co.) —The Le-Ida Farm of Newville turned out to be a big winner during the Holstein Show at the Shippensburg Fair. Le-Ida achieved that status by taking both the premier breeders award and the premier exhibition award for the show. There were several multiple winners during the show, however. Jeffrey Reasner of Shippens burg captured the senior and grand champion open titles with his 5-year-old, C Warrenton CC Michelle. He also won the best udder class with that animal. Elizabeth L. Walton of Carlisle took the 4-H senior and grand champion awards with her 4-year old, Fountain Farm Lead Molly. That same cow also earned Wal ton the best animal bred and own ed by an exhibitor award and was picked as the reserve grand champion in the open competition.
